Crash and Provably Fair Games

Crash games use a multiplier that climbs from 1x and can be cashed out at any point before the round ends, with each result verified through provably fair blockchain technology. Spribe's Aviator is the dominant title, but BGaming's Plinko, Mines, and Spaceman from Pragmatic Play offer comparable mechanics with slightly different risk profiles. UKGC-licensed sites rarely carry this category at all, making it one of the clearest functional differences between offshore and domestic operators.

Jackpot Slots

Progressive jackpot slots pool a fraction of each stake into a shared prize that grows until one player triggers the top prize. Microgaming's Mega Moolah is the benchmark title, with a base RTP around 88% that reflects the jackpot contribution built into each spin. The trade-off is lower average-session returns, which suits players content to accept that in exchange for a life-changing top prize.

Responsible Gambling at Casinos Not on GamStop

Knowing what support tools are available helps you stay in control of your spending, wherever you choose to play.

Non GamStop casinos operate outside the UKGC's self-exclusion scheme, but reputable operators still provide their own built-in controls. You can typically set deposit limits, session time limits, and reality check reminders directly through your account settings. To self-exclude from a specific site, contact the support team and request it — this sits entirely separate from the national GamStop scheme.

Two free support services are worth keeping to hand. BeGambleAware at www.begambleaware.org offers practical guidance, self-assessment tools, and referrals to specialist help. GamCare at www.gamcare.org.uk runs the National Gambling Helpline on 0808 8020 133, providing confidential counselling around the clock.

  • Deposit limits — cap how much you fund your account daily, weekly, or monthly
  • Session limits — set a maximum time per visit
  • Reality checks — on-screen reminders showing how long you have been playing
  • Self-exclusion — request a block via the site's support team
